TitleIMAGES OF THREADNEEDLE STREET DEMOLITION AND REBUILDING: SECTIONS 1 AND 2 INCLUDING SOUTHERN PORTION, GOODS YARD, SHUTTERING OF SUB-TREASURY DOME, AND OLD BULLION YARD BEFORE DEMOLITION
Date14 Jul 1928
DescriptionSet of images showing the progress of the rebuilding of the Bank. All images have a caption under the image and a Bank of England copyright stamp and photographer's stamp on the verso.

1) HOD/1816/208 - A: 'Section No. 2, southern portion - view from raft looking east - 14th Jul 1928.'
2) HOD/1816/209 - B: 'Section No. 2, southern portion - view from raft looking west - 14th Jul 1928.'
3) HOD/1816/210 - C: 'Section No. 1A extension - east wall of goods yard and demolition - 14th Jul 1928.'
4) HOD/1816/211 - D: 'Section No. 1A - shuttering to Sub-Treasury dome etc. - 14th Jul 1928.'
5) HOD/1816/212 - E: 'Section No. 1A - south side of works offices - 14th Jul 1928.'
6) HOD/1816/213 - F: 'Section No. 2, middle portion - old bullion yard before demolition - 14th Jul 1928.'
